Signs to look for

When to call us for flood cleanup

With documented progress, if you notice any of these problems, call us before water has more time to spread into nearby materials.

A gritty film on floors and on anything low

With documented progress, that silt film is what settled out of the water, and it holds moisture and bacteria.

A visible high water mark on walls and furniture legs

To meet the completion standard, the line shows exactly what got wet and how far up. With documented progress, above it is usually fine, and below it needs cleaning or removal.

Boxes, paper and photographs sat in the water

From the first oversight check, paper based items have the shortest window of anything in the house.

Soft goods soaked through

As our quality checks continue, bedding, clothing, plush toys, cushions and rugs are all porous materials that absorbed whatever was in the water.

Food, medicine or pet supplies were in the flooded area

With documented progress, anything consumable that contacted floodwater goes, including screw top jars and cardboard packaging, because those containers are not reliably waterproof.

The heating or cooling system ran while the space was wet

To meet the completion standard, a running system pulls humid, contaminated air through the HVAC ductwork and distributes it to dry rooms.

How we handle flood cleanup

Our quality-response team adjusts the work to what got wet, how far the water traveled, and which materials can be saved.

Debris and unsalvageable material out first

With documented progress, wet drywall, insulation, padding, ruined furniture and yard debris are removed and hauled. To meet the completion standard, nothing gets cleaned around a pile of wet garbage.

Documentation before anything is discarded

As our quality checks continue, we photograph and list every item leaving the building, with a description and rough condition.

Hard surface cleaning from the top down

From the first oversight check, walls, then fixtures, then floors, so nothing clean gets recontaminated by what runs off above it.

Detergent cleaning before any disinfectant

As our quality checks continue, soil deactivates disinfectant, so a dirty surface sprayed with a strong product stays contaminated.

Disinfection with real dwell time

From the first oversight check, products only work if they stay wet on the surface for the time the label specifies.

HEPA vacuuming of settled sediment and dust

With documented progress, once surfaces dry, remaining fine particles are captured with a HEPA vacuum instead of being swept into the air.

Why timing matters

What can happen when the area stays wet

To meet the completion standard, water can keep moving into nearby materials even when the surface looks dry.

Dried sediment becomes airborne dust

With documented progress, silt that is left to dry turns into fine powder and lifts every time someone walks through.

Staining and residue set permanently

To meet the completion standard, furniture legs leave rust rings, dyes bleed into carpet and upholstery, and mud stains grout and unsealed concrete.

Paper, photographs and books pass the point of saving

As our quality checks continue, wet paper deteriorates within about two days: pages fuse, ink runs and mold appears.

Bacteria keep multiplying on uncleaned surfaces

As our quality checks continue, drying a contaminated surface does not sanitize it.

Common questions

Questions about flood cleanup

What is the difference between flood water removal and flood damage cleanup?

As our quality checks continue, water removal is getting the water and standing volume out of the building.

Do I have to throw everything away?

With documented progress, no, and that is the point of contents triage. To meet the completion standard, metal, glass, sealed plastic, dishes and most non porous surfaces clean up well.

Can my clothes and bedding be saved?

From the first oversight check, often yes. From the first oversight check, soft goods laundering uses temperatures and cycles a home machine cannot match, and it recovers a lot of clothing and bedding.

What about photographs and important papers?

With documented progress, move fast on these. With documented progress, wet paper starts to fuse and grow mold within about two days, so freezing them stops the clock and buys weeks.

Why do you clean before you disinfect?

To meet the completion standard, because soil deactivates disinfectant. From the first oversight check, spraying a strong product onto a muddy surface consumes the active ingredient on the dirt and leaves the surface contaminated.

How long does flood cleanup take?

To meet the completion standard, for a single flooded level, debris removal and cleaning usually take one to three days, running alongside three to five days of structural drying.

Will the smell really go away?

From the first oversight check, yes, when the source leaves. To meet the completion standard, flood odor lives in absorbed material such as padding, insulation, sediment and unsealed wood, so removal and cleaning do most of the work.
